Output efc34a97ae9e1fb43855c1cad23f0c9591a1ae7d42cbb9dcd7dd40a7f155f305:0

value
984958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f11c6fde0ae78f59f9374cfd377a469e10aea1 OP_EQUAL
address
33scJeWX4edq8MSvkvy8YF5KvANwdg5gmg
transaction
efc34a97ae9e1fb43855c1cad23f0c9591a1ae7d42cbb9dcd7dd40a7f155f305
spent
true